Je bent waarschijnlijk blij met je Linux-besturingssysteem, maar van tijd tot tijd is het goed om dingen op te frissen. Een manier om dit te doen, is door enkele van de standaardtoepassingen en -componenten te vervangen. Denk aan de standaard bestandsbeheerder, de teksteditor of zelfs de desktopomgeving of kernel.
Een schakelbaar onderdeel dat vaak over het hoofd wordt gezien, is de displaymanager. Maar wat is dit onderdeel? Hoe schakel je over naar een nieuwe displaymanager in Linux? Laten we het uitzoeken.
Wat is een weergavemanager?
Ook bekend als een 'login manager', is een display manager verantwoordelijk voor het starten van de display server en het laden van het bureaublad. Dit gebeurt direct nadat je je gebruikersnaam en wachtwoord correct hebt ingevoerd
Simpel gezegd, het controleert gebruikerssessies en beheert gebruikersauthenticatie. De meeste magie van de displaymanager vindt 'onder de motorkap' plaats. Het enige zichtbare element is het inlogvenster, ook wel de 'greeter' genoemd.
Wat een Display Manager niet is
U weet waarschijnlijk al dat uw Linux-computer een vensterbeheerder en een weergaveserver heeft.
De displaymanager is een apart stukje software. Hoewel ze alle drie met elkaar samenwerken, hebben ze verschillende functionaliteiten en voeren ze verschillende taken uit.
Voorbeelden van een windowmanager zijn:
- KWin
- Open doos
- Dwm
Enkele bekende weergaveservers voor Linux zijn:
- Wayland
- Mij
- org
(Veel Linux-distributies gebruiken Wayland als de standaardweergaveserver en een paar andere gaan ook in die richting, dus het is een goed idee om meer te weten over het gebruik van Linux met Wayland.)
Sommige displaymanagers zijn ondertussen:
- GDM (Gnome Display Manager)
- LightDM
- LXDM
We zullen hieronder nog enkele displaymanagers bekijken.
Waarom een Display Manager vervangen?
Waarom zou iemand een displaymanager willen vervangen, vraag je je af? Welnu, hier zijn een paar waarschijnlijke scenario's:
- Je probeert een oude pc nieuw leven inblazen en je hebt een lichtgewicht displaymanager nodig.
- Je huidige displaymanager breekt na een update en het is veel sneller om gewoon een andere te installeren dan naar een andere distro te migreren.
- U wilt prachtige thema's toepassen op uw inlogvenster, maar de standaardweergavemanager van uw distro is in dit opzicht beperkt.
Er zijn verschillende populaire displaymanagers voor Linux. Je zult merken dat ze qua uiterlijk behoorlijk op elkaar lijken; de belangrijkste verschillen zijn grootte, complexiteit en hoe ze gebruikers en sessies beheren.
Zes Linux Display Managers waarnaar u kunt overschakelen
Met een nieuwe displaymanager geïnstalleerd, kun je wat plezier hebben met thema's. MDM is de beste keuze als maatwerk uw prioriteit is, aangezien het zowel oude GDM- als nieuwe HTML-thema's ondersteunt. DeviantART biedt veel verzameling thema's bijvoorbeeld voor verschillende displaymanagers. Als u SDDM gebruikt, kunt u er themapakketten voor vinden in de repositories.
Maar eerst, naar welke displaymanager gaat u overschakelen?
1. KDM
De displaymanager voor KDE tot KDE Plasma 5, KDM, biedt tal van aanpassingsopties. U kunt het eenvoudig configureren via de regelmodule in Systeeminstellingen. Daar kun je kiezen welk KDM-thema je wilt gebruiken, of overschakelen naar de eenvoudige begroeting waarmee je de achtergrond, het welkomstbericht en het lettertype kunt aanpassen.
Andere kenmerken zijn onder meer:
- Snel wisselen van gebruiker
- Gebruikerslijst weergeven
- Root afsluiten inschakelen
- Wachtwoordloos inloggen toestaan
- autoloog
- Vingerafdruk scannen
KDM ondersteunt X en Wayland en kan ook geïnstalleerde desktopomgevingen en windowmanagers detecteren. Ze worden vervolgens aangeboden in lijstvorm zodat u kunt kiezen welke u wilt starten wanneer u uw inloggegevens invoert.
Hoewel sommige functies een beginner kunnen overweldigen, is KDM eenvoudig in te stellen dankzij de duidelijke grafische dialoog.
2. GDM (GNOME-weergavebeheer)
Wat KDM is voor KDE, is GDM3 voor GNOME --- de standaard displaymanager van een populaire Linux-desktopomgeving. Net als KDM ondersteunt het X en Wayland en biedt het:
- Automatisch inloggen
- De gebruikerslijst verbergen
- Wachtwoordloos inloggen
- Aangepaste sessies
- Ingebouwde thema's
- Inloggen voor meerdere gebruikers
- Snel wisselen van sessie
- Vingerafdruk scannen
- Smartcard-authenticatie
Het configureren van GDM3 kan worden gedaan via het speciale dialoogvenster in Systeeminstellingen of door configuratiebestanden te bewerken.
Merk op dat GDM3 verschilt van de oude GDM. Hoewel ze op elkaar lijken, is GDM3 niet achterwaarts compatibel met oudere GDM-thema's, met opties verborgen in configuratiebestanden.
3. SDDM (Simple Desktop Display Manager)
SDDM is een relatief nieuwe displaymanagerscène. Het werd oorspronkelijk uitgebracht in 2013 en heeft het overleefd, terwijl oudere rivalen zoals SLiM en Mint Display Manager zijn gestopt.
Met ondersteuning voor X en Wayland vertrouwt SDDM op QML-thema's en verving KDM als de standaard weergavebeheerder in KDE Plasma 5.
SDDM-functies:
- Automatisch inloggen
- Num Lock aan
- Begroetgebruikers wijzigen
- Ondersteuning voor thema's
Net als bij andere eenvoudige displaymanagers, kunt u SDDM configureren door een configuratiebestand (sddm.conf) te bewerken. Als u SDDM op KDE gebruikt, heeft het een configuratiemodule in Systeeminstellingen. U kunt ook de handige sddm-config-editor nut.
4. LXDM
LXDM maakt deel uit van de LXDE-omgeving, maar werkt comfortabel op andere desktopomgevingen omdat het niet veel afhankelijkheden heeft. U kunt het instellen via zijn eigen configuratiehulpprogramma, of configuratiebestanden bewerken in
/etc/lxdm
(of als je op Lubuntu zit,
/etc/xdg/lubuntu/lxdm
).
Met behulp van LXDM kunt u het volgende verwachten:
- Configureerbare gebruikerslijst
- autoloog
- Pictogrammen voor elke gebruiker
- Wisselen van gebruiker
- Getimede automatische aanmelding
- Aangepaste achtergrondafbeeldingen
Zowel de officiële documentatie als de niet-officiële getuigenverklaringen op verschillende forums merken op dat LXDM de gebruikersprocessen niet beëindigt bij het uitloggen. Om ervoor te zorgen dat dit gebeurt, aanpassen de
/etc/lxdm/PostLogout
het dossier.
LXDM is misschien eigenzinnig, maar het is snel, dus als dat een acceptabele afweging voor je is, probeer het dan eens.
versnellen harde schijf windows 10
5. LightDM
Misschien wel de meest populaire en zeker de meest veelzijdige displaymanager is LightDM. Omdat het oudere displaymanagers in populaire distributies heeft verdrongen, is het aanpasbaar en boordevol functies. LightDM is ook lichtgewicht en ondersteunt X.Org en Mir.
Met LightDM kunt u verwachten:
- Groeten voor GTK, Qt/KDE, Unity en anderen
- Thema's voor inlogschermen
- Gebruikers lijst
- Aangepaste achtergrondafbeelding
- Instelbare raampositie
Configuratiebestanden moeten worden bewerkt om deze aanpassingen te maken --- de gemakkelijkste manier is de LightDM GTK Greeter-instellingen hulpmiddel.
6. XDM
Dit is de standaard displaymanager voor het X Window-systeem en werd voor het eerst uitgebracht in 1988. Het is een minimalistische displaymanager die geschikt is voor systemen met lage specificaties of systemen met bescheiden vereisten.
Desondanks biedt XDM nog steeds enkele functies:
- Thema's
- Achtergrondachtergrond instellen
- Tweak lettertypen
- Positie inlogvak aanpassen
- Behandelt meerdere X-sessies
- Wachtwoordloos inloggen
De meeste aanpassingen worden toegepast door te bewerken
etc/X11/xdm/Xresources
.
Hoe vervang ik een Display Manager op Linux?
Iets leuks gezien? Misschien wilt u de weergavemanager van Ubuntu overschakelen naar LightDM.
Wat uw voorkeur en distro ook zijn, er zijn slechts twee stappen om uw huidige displaymanager op Linux te vervangen:
- Installeer een nieuwe displaymanager
- Stel het in als standaard
Het eerste deel van het proces is eenvoudig, omdat u alleen het juiste pakket voor uw distributie hoeft te vinden en het te installeren. U kunt de oude displaymanager desgewenst verwijderen, maar in de meeste gevallen is dit niet nodig.
Het instellen van de nieuwe displaymanager als standaard is voor elke distributie anders. Het komt neer op het bewerken van een paar configuratiebestanden of het uitvoeren van een eenvoudig eenregelig commando in de terminal.
Gebruik deze korte handleiding om de door u gekozen displaymanager in te stellen, die u al had moeten installeren.
Debian, Ubuntu, Linux Mint en de meeste Ubuntu-derivaten
Het installeren van een nieuwe displaymanager zou de dpkg-reconfigure tool moeten vragen om te starten. Als dit niet het geval is, voert u het handmatig uit:
- Loop sudo dpkg-gdm3 opnieuw configureren
- Selecteer de standaard displaymanager in het dialoogvenster dat verschijnt
U kunt 'gdm3' vervangen door een van de displaymanagers die momenteel op uw systeem zijn geïnstalleerd. Als dit niet lukt, bewerk dan de
/etc/X11/default-display/manager
bestand met rootrechten.
Voor Arch Linux en Manjaro
Schakel de systemd-service in voor uw nieuwe displaymanager:
systemctl enable displaymanager.service -f
Als dit niet werkt, kunnen Manjaro-gebruikers eerst proberen de vorige displaymanager uit te schakelen:
sudo systemctl stop gdm
sudo systemctl disable gdm
sudo systemctl enable lightdm.service
sudo systemctl start lightdm
terwijl je op Arch Linux bent, moet je misschien de
/etc/systemd/system/default.target
bestand en maak een display-manager.service-bestand in de
/etc/systemd/system directory
. Dit nieuwe bestand zou een symbolische link moeten zijn naar het servicebestand van uw nieuwe displaymanager in
/usr/lib/systemd/system/
.
wat betekent een streak beginnen?
Verander de Display Manager op Fedora
Begin met het uitschakelen van de oude displaymanager, schakel de nieuw geïnstalleerde vervanging in en start vervolgens opnieuw op:
- Loop systemctl uitschakelen [oude displaymanager]
- Volg dit met systemctl inschakelen [nieuwe displaymanager]
- Vervolgens opnieuw opstarten
Wanneer Fedora opnieuw opstart, is dit met een nieuwe displaymanager.
Voor PCLinuxOS
U zou uw nieuwe displaymanager vanaf het bureaublad moeten kunnen selecteren.
- Open Controlecentrum > Opstarten
- Vind Displaybeheer instellen
- Selecteer de displaymanager die u eerder hebt geïnstalleerd
Als het systeem de wijzigingen niet bevestigt, edit
/etc/sysconfig/desktop
en stel de nieuwe displaymanager in.
Voor openSUSE
Om de displaymanager in openSUSE te wijzigen, downloadt u eerst uw vervanging en bevestigt u de installatielocatie.
Volgende invoer
sudo update-alternatives --set default-displaymanager [FILEPATH]
Verandert u liever de displaymanager met een desktoptool?
- Installeer yast2-alternatieven
- Open de Controle Centrum
- Blader naar Weergavebeheer
- Stel de nieuwe displaymanager in
Uw nieuwe displaymanager zou bij de volgende herstart moeten worden geactiveerd.
Verander uw Linux Display Manager vandaag nog
Zoals je hebt gezien, is het vervangen van een displaymanager niet zo moeilijk als het klinkt. Als je eenmaal meer begint te lezen over hun functies, kom je misschien in de verleiding om een paar verschillende displaymanagers te testen op zoek naar de beste - en ik moedig je aan om dit te doen.
U hoeft niet te wachten tot software 'breekt' om iets nieuws te proberen of om experimenteer met een nieuwe Linux-desktopomgeving .
Deel Deel Tweeten E-mail Is het de moeite waard om te upgraden naar Windows 11?Windows is opnieuw ontworpen. Maar is dat genoeg om u te overtuigen om over te stappen van Windows 10 naar Windows 11?
Lees volgende Gerelateerde onderwerpen- Linux
- Technologie uitgelegd
- Linux-tips
- Weergavebeheer
Plaatsvervangend redacteur voor beveiliging, Linux, doe-het-zelf, programmeren en technologie uitgelegd, en echt nuttige podcast-producent, met uitgebreide ervaring in desktop- en softwareondersteuning. Christian levert een bijdrage aan het tijdschrift Linux Format en is een Raspberry Pi-knutselaar, Lego-liefhebber en retro-gamingfan.
Meer van Christian CawleyAbonneer op onze nieuwsbrief
Word lid van onze nieuwsbrief voor technische tips, recensies, gratis e-boeken en exclusieve deals!
Klik hier om je te abonneren